MWmetalhead wrote:
Wed Nov 25, 2020 7:34 am
Is that endeavor actually moving forward?

If and when that one opens, Little River in Manistee will be hurt the most.
It's still working its way through the bureaucracy. They just recently filed their FEIS for federal approval. If that gets approved, then the proposal goes to the Governor and State Legislature for final approval. After that, they should finally be able to start construction.
